Understanding Sustainable Practices

When hiring a gardener in Banks Peninsula, it’s crucial to find someone who understands and implements sustainable gardening practices. This involves making the best use of water resources, promoting local biodiversity, and minimising harmful chemical use. Plan your garden with eco-friendly considerations in mind to ensure it thrives in its unique coastal environment.

Clear Contracts and Cost Transparency

Before you finalise your contract with a gardener, ensure all services and costs are clear. This includes additional charges for materials or garden waste disposal. Knowing these details upfront can help you avoid surprise expenses and secure a straightforward gardening project that fits your budget.

Microclimates and Plant Selection

Banks Peninsula's unique landscape, with its hills and bays, offers a variety of microclimates that significantly impact gardening. A skilled gardener should take these local variations into account, advising you on the best plants for each specific area of your property. This ensures your garden thrives despite the coastal conditions.

Adapting to Local Conditions

Gardening in Banks Peninsula requires careful planning around local weather patterns and conditions. With around 2,000 hours of annual sunshine and the challenge of salt-laden winds, your gardener should be adept at planning for these specifics. From scheduling work around rainy spells to selecting salt-tolerant plant species, their local expertise is invaluable.
